The Mascotte Police Department invites the community to come together for a night of fun, fellowship, and fundraising at the “Cruiser for the Cause” event on Friday, October 17, from 5 pm to 9 pm at 121 N. Sunset Avenue, Mascotte.
Admission is free, with opportunities to support the cause through $15 Bingo cards, $5 raffle tickets, and food sales. The evening will feature live music and entertainment, creating a lively atmosphere for a great cause.
Proceeds from the event will benefit the Greater Clermont Cancer Foundation (GCCF), a local nonprofit dedicated to assisting cancer patients and their families in South Lake County.
